The MSc in Psychological Research at Bangor University offers a comprehensive curriculum emphasizing both fundamental psychological science and practical application. The program equips students with advanced research skills, exposure to modern psychological theories, and opportunities to apply their knowledge in industrial or clinical settings, preparing graduates for research careers or further academic pursuits.

Applicants must hold a minimum of a second-class lower division (2:2) or equivalent from a recognized institution. Candidates with significant study gaps are required to submit two letters of recommendation. Meeting these academic criteria is essential for application consideration.
